Objective
By the end of this lesson, you will be able to read and understand simple sentences related to outdoor activities, gymnastics, mermaids, and princesses.
Materials and Prep
- Picture books or storybooks related to outdoor activities, gymnastics, mermaids, and princesses
- Paper and crayons
- Optional: Props or costumes related to mermaids and princesses
Activities
-
Outdoor Adventure Story
Read an outdoor adventure story together. Discuss the different outdoor activities mentioned in the story. Encourage the student to point out and name any objects or actions related to the outdoors.
-
Gymnastics Fun
Create a simple gymnastics routine using pictures or illustrations. Help the student read and understand the sequence of movements. Practice the routine together, emphasizing the importance of balance, flexibility, and coordination.
-
Mermaid and Princess Tale
Choose a mermaid or princess-themed storybook. Read the story aloud, and ask the student to identify key characters and events. Encourage them to describe the appearance and actions of the mermaids and princesses in the story.
-
Draw and Write
Provide the student with paper and crayons. Ask them to draw their favorite outdoor activity, gymnastics move, mermaid, or princess. Encourage them to write a simple sentence or word to describe their drawing. Assist them in sounding out words and writing the letters.
